成分得分系数矩阵结果解读

1. 简介

本文将教会你如何使用Python实现“成分得分系数矩阵结果解读”。首先,我们将介绍整个流程,并使用表格展示每个步骤。然后,我们将逐步解释每个步骤所需的代码,并注释其含义。

2. 流程图

下面的流程图展示了整个过程的步骤:

graph TD
    A[获取成分得分系数矩阵结果] --> B[数据预处理]
    B --> C[计算得分和重要性]
    C --> D[结果解读]

3. 代码实现

步骤1:获取成分得分系数矩阵结果

首先,我们需要获取成分得分系数矩阵的结果。假设我们已经有了一个名为component_matrix的数据集,其中包含了成分得分系数矩阵的结果。

import pandas as pd

# 读取成分得分系数矩阵结果
component_matrix = pd.read_csv('component_matrix.csv')

步骤2:数据预处理

在进行结果解读之前,我们需要对数据进行预处理,以确保其准确性和可靠性。

# 去除缺失值
component_matrix = component_matrix.dropna()

# 数据标准化
from sklearn.preprocessing import StandardScaler

scaler = StandardScaler()
component_matrix_scaled = scaler.fit_transform(component_matrix)

步骤3:计算得分和重要性

在这一步,我们将使用主成分分析(PCA)来计算得分和重要性。

# 应用主成分分析
from sklearn.decomposition import PCA

pca = PCA()
component_scores = pca.fit_transform(component_matrix_scaled)

# 计算各成分的重要性
component_importance = pca.explained_variance_ratio_

步骤4:结果解读

最后,我们将解读成分得分系数矩阵的结果。

# 结果解读
component_names = component_matrix.columns.tolist()

for i, component in enumerate(component_names):
    print(f"Component {i+1} - {component}")
    print(f"Importance: {component_importance[i]}")
    print(f"Scores: {component_scores[:, i]}")

4. 结论

通过以上步骤,我们可以成功实现成分得分系数矩阵结果的解读。首先,我们获取成分得分系数矩阵的结果。然后,我们对数据进行预处理,包括去除缺失值和数据标准化。接下来,我们使用主成分分析计算得分和重要性。最后,我们解读结果并输出每个成分的重要性和得分。

希望本文对你理解如何使用Python实现“成分得分系数矩阵结果解读”有所帮助!